The Goliath birdeater is native to the upland rain forest regions of Northern South America: Suriname, Guyana, French Guiana, northern Brazil, and southern Venezuela. Most noticeable in the Amazon rainforest, the spider is terrestrial, living in deep burrows, and is found commonly in marshy or swampy … See more The Goliath birdeater (Theraphosa blondi) belongs to the tarantula family Theraphosidae. Found in Northern South America it is the largest spider in the world by mass (175 g (6.2 oz)) and … See more These spiders can have a leg span up to 30 cm (12 in), a body length of up to 13 cm (5.1 in) and can weigh up to 175 g (6.2 oz). Birdeaters are one of the few tarantula species that lack tibial spurs, located on the first pair of legs of most adult males.
